What are the responsibilities and job description for the Assistant Yard Supervisor/Fleet Assistant position at Great Oaks Landscape Associates, Inc.?
This position is year-round employment that will require working in the yard and closely with operating managers and Fleet Manager ensuring day-to-day operations are maintained. A typical day will involve loading-trucks, maintaining a clean yard and shop, moving assets between two locations and performing service calls. Snow operations would involve being on call 24/7, loading salt trucks, tracking bulk salt inventory, and plowing locally.
